The Function of Probate Bonds



Probate bonds serve as a vital financial security system for administrators and managers supervising the circulation of an estate. As an administrator or administrator, you have the obligation to manage the properties and financial debts of the dead person's estate. The probate bond, likewise called an administrator bond or fiduciary bond, ensures that you fulfill your responsibilities ethically and lawfully.

By calling for a probate bond, the court aims to guard the estate from any type of potential mismanagement or transgression on your component. If you, as the executor or administrator, act dishonestly or negligently, the bond gives a form of insurance coverage to compensate the recipients of the estate for any kind of financial losses incurred. This protection is essential in cases where the administrator makes mistakes in taking care of the estate's assets or stops working to adhere to the legal requirements of the probate process.

Eventually, probate bonds provide assurance to the beneficiaries of the estate, as they provide a layer of economic safety and security against the threats connected with estate management.
